Perl是一种功能强大的编程语言,它提供了许多库和模块来帮助您进行数据库开发。以下是一些建议的步骤和资源,以帮助您开始使用Perl进行数据库开发:
-
学习Perl基础知识:如果您还不熟悉Perl编程,请先学习Perl的基础知识。您可以从官方文档(https://www.perl.org/get.html)或许多在线教程开始。
-
选择数据库:根据您的需求选择一个数据库。Perl支持多种数据库,如MySQL、PostgreSQL、SQLite等。您可以根据数据库类型选择相应的Perl库。例如,对于MySQL,您可以使用DBI(Database Independent Interface)库。
-
安装Perl库:使用CPAN(Comprehensive Perl Archive Network)安装所需的Perl库。例如,要安装DBI库,您可以运行以下命令:
cpan DBI
- 编写代码:使用Perl和所选数据库库编写代码来连接、查询和操作数据库。以下是一个简单的示例,展示了如何使用DBI连接到MySQL数据库并执行查询:
use strict; use warnings; use DBI; # 数据库连接参数 my $database = 'your_database'; my $username = 'your_username'; my $password = 'your_password'; my $host = 'localhost'; # 连接到数据库 my $conn = DBI->connect("dbi:mysql:$database\@$host", $username, $password, { RaiseError => 1 }) or die "连接失败: $DBI::errstr"; # 准备SQL查询 my $sql = "SELECT * FROM your_table"; my $sth = $conn->prepare($sql); # 执行查询 $sth->execute() or die "执行查询失败: $DBI::errstr"; # 获取查询结果 while (my @row = $sth->fetchrow_array()) { print "@row\n"; } # 关闭连接 $sth->finish(); $conn->disconnect();
-
学习高级技巧:熟悉Perl数据库编程的高级技巧,如事务处理、预处理语句和错误处理。这将帮助您编写更高效、更安全的代码。
-
阅读文档和示例:阅读Perl数据库库的官方文档和示例代码,以了解更多关于如何使用这些库的信息。这将帮助您更好地理解如何将这些库集成到您的项目中。
-
参与社区:加入Perl和数据库相关的论坛和社区,与其他开发者互动,分享经验和解决问题。这将帮助您提高技能并了解最新的技术和最佳实践。